A Model for Sentiment Classification of Chinese Microblog Based on Parsing and Theme Extension

  • The main features of microblog include different lengths, divergence of its themes, and inclusion of special symbols. It's essential for building a comprehensive modeling method, which integrating dependency sentence analysis, domain knowledge and emotions to analyze sentiment of microblog in various aspects, such as society, entertainment, security. In this paper, a topic-oriented sentiment analysis model for Chinese microblog was proposed, this model covers data preprocessing, dependency sentence analysis, theme extension, domain knowledge and rules, dynamic adjustment of polarity of sentiment words and emotions. Through the experiments of Sina weibo data from three different domains, this method obtains high analytical accuracy under specific experimental environment.
